Born in Concarneau, France, Robert Laurent’s talent as a painter and sculptor was evident at a very early age. After discovering that he was color-blind, Laurent gave up painting to devote himself to sculpting. His Lamentation draws on a variety of sources, from classical styles and African art to the sleek design of Art Deco. This work was inspired by choreographer Martha Graham’s famous performance of the same title, which is a three-minute, universally compelling evocation of grief.
